6 Effective Techniques to Market your Affiliate Products

A marketer working with a computer.
Technically, online marketing directly aims to attract your target customers, increase brand awareness, and drive sales. Affiliate marketers usually deploy creative marketing techniques to get things done. These techniques if well deployed do help their products to really stand out in today’s highly competitive marketplace. Do not overlook the following techniques, if you want to effectively and profitably market your own affiliate products to your target audience.


 
1. Harness the Power of Content Marketing

In digital marketing, content is king. Content marketing is a technique that involves creating and distributing valuable content to attract a clearly-defined audience. This content must however be educational, informative and even entertaining to make the right impact. It must address the pain points of your audience and help to solve problems for them. For the content to be impactful, you can package it in form of blog posts, how-to guides, whitepapers, and e-books. If packaged in visual form like infographics, videos, and images, it can be highly engaging and shareable. It is advisable to use visual content to convey complex information in a visually appealing manner. You can even encourage your customers to also create and share content related to your products/brand. Such user-generated content (UGC) can include reviews, testimonials, social media posts, and videos. UGC helps to build trust and authenticity around your products/brand thereby helping to increase your sales.

2. Build a Strong Online Presence

The internet is a hugely competitive marketplace. You need a very strong online presence to be able to make any impact out there. Your online presence begins from having a user-friendly professional website out there on the internet. That is your first point of contact with potential customers. If your website is user-friendly, visually appealing, and provides valuable information about your products at a quick glance, it helps build your online presence. If you optimize the website to make it accessible to various devices particularly smartphones and tablets, it helps its accessibility and your online presence. When you start a blog on the site and consistently publish high-quality and relevant content, you can quickly establish yourself as a reliable and dependable authority in your niche or industry. This helps to improve your website’s search engine rankings. A higher ranking in the SERPs of search engines helps to drive good organic traffic to the website.

4. Engage in Social Media Marketing

Marketers effectively leverage the huge popularity of social media to market products. Social media marketing is thus a very effective technique to easily connect with your audience, build brand loyalty, and generate leads and even sales. If you have accounts in the very popular social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n and Instagram, you can consistently update these accounts with fresh content and affiliate links to maintain engagement with your audience. You can widely share your content on social media and encourage your audience to do same. You can in addition host contests and giveaways on the platforms to encourage audience participation and increase brand awareness. This can directly attract traffic to the products you are marketing. More sales can also spring from these efforts.

5. Utilize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

You need SEO to improve your website’s visibility in the SERPs of search engines. When your website content is optimized with the right keywords, search engines rank it high in their SERPs. So, when potential customers search for products related to your business, your website will appear at the top of the search results. SEO entails identifying and using relevant keywords strategically throughout your website’s content, titles, and meta descriptions. When your target audience uses these keywords to search for products like yours, search engines throw up your website. That translates to good organic traffic to the website. You can also earn backlinks from authoritative websites in your niche. Such backlinks help to improve your website’s authority and search engine ranking. This ultimately results to good organic traffic back to your website.

6. Monitor and Analyze Performance

Monitoring and analyzing your online marketing performance is crucial to gauge how well you are doing. The data and insights from such monitoring efforts are vital for making informed decisions that can help you to continuously improve your marketing campaigns for better results. It is important to clearly identify the key metrics that align with your marketing goals. These KPIs usually vary depending on your business objectives and goals. KPIs such as brand awareness, lead generation, website traffic, conversion rates, click-through rates (CTR), social media engagement, email open rates, and return on investment (ROI), are great metrics to measure. Google analytics tools are very handy online tools you can depend on to gather these relevant data and insights on your marketing campaigns. Such data becomes vital to make important decisions about your marketing campaigns either to rejig, redirect or modify the campaigns for better results.
